Tax benefits for 10 years.
Casa Rosada falls within the special regime of the Casco Antiguo, which provides for an income tax exemption on certain earnings generated by the property, as well as on its sale or transfer, for ten years from the occupancy permit.
Benefits are subject to compliance with the requirements, certifications and conditions established by Law 519 of 2026 and its applicable regulations.

Located in the heart of Panama's Casco Antiguo — founded in 1673 after the destruction of the original city and a UNESCO World Heritage Site — Casa Rosada sits in the historic and cultural heart of the capital. Set on a peninsula, the district combines colonial, Spanish and French architecture with historic plazas, fine dining and vibrant nightlife, offering a unique combination of historic value, urban lifestyle and international appeal.
